Advanced Authentication Protocols and 2FA Integration
As cyber threats evolve, so must the methods used to verify identity. One of the most significant advancements in recent years is the implementation of 2FA casino protocols.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) adds a secondary layer of security that requires something you know (your password) and something you have (a code from a mobile app or an SMS). Even if a malicious actor manages to steal your password through a phishing attempt, they would still be unable to gain casino account access without that secondary, time-sensitive code.
Implementing 2FA is one of the single most effective steps a player can take to secure their funds. While it adds a few extra seconds to your login routine, the peace of mind it provides is invaluable. When setting up 2FA, we recommend using an authenticator app rather than SMS, as app-based codes are generally more resistant to SIM-swapping attacks. Understanding Digital Fingerprints: Cookies and Session Tokens
When you successfully complete a secure casino login, the website doesn’t “forget” who you are the moment you click a game. Instead, it uses a combination of browser cookies and session tokens to maintain your logged-in state. Cookies are small pieces of data stored on your device that help the site remember your preferences and login status. Session tokens are even more critical; they are temporary digital keys that prove to the server that you are the authorised user during your current visit.
It is important to understand that these tokens have an expiry date. If you remain inactive for an extended period, the session token will expire, and you will be required to perform a fresh casino login. This is a security feature, not a bug. It prevents a “stale” session from being hijacked by someone else. For players, we recommend being mindful of your browser settings. Clearing your cookies regularly is good for privacy, but it will mean you have to re-enter your credentials every time. Conversely, never allow a website to “remember” your password on a public or shared computer, as this effectively bypasses the security of your session tokens.
